European Cooperation Day 2019: two events for the social inclusion

The Interreg V-A Greece-Italy Programme, in cooperation with two funded project Interreg Path and Interreg Cross the Gap, celebrates the 2019 edition of the European Cooperation day through 2 events, focused on the issue of social inclusion, that involve people with special needs

The 2 events are:

Nature to explore step by step” in Alta Murgia National Park

An enjoyable walk through the paths of Alta Murgia National Park by discovering the biodiversity of the landscapes, the history, smells and tastes of the area. The event is organized by the project PATH with the cooperation of Alta Murgia National Park, project partner.

Hubu re – Crossborder Show inspired by “Ubu the King” of Alfred Jarry

WHERE Bitonto (Italy) - Traetta Theatre  
WHEN 24 September 2019 h. 20.00
WHERE Amaliada, Municipality of Ilida (Greece) - Cultural Center
WHEN 28 September 2019 h. 20.30

The show is the final result of a training course, financed by Cross the gap Project, through transnational workshop activities (an acting and scenography workshop in Italy, a music workshop and a tailor’s workshop in Greece) that have involved young people with disabilities and not, residing in the Puglia Region and in the Region of Western Greece.

The European Cooperation Day (also known as “EC Day”) is an initiative promoted by European Union, on 21 September every year, in order to highlight the results, achieved by the 72 territorial cooperation programs financed through European funds.

With the motto “Europe is you” we would like to remind citizens that many good things come out when european regions, as Greece and Italy, work together on common challenges as climate adaptation, social inclusion, migration for the growth of our territories.

The European Cooperation Day is coordinated by Interact Program with the support of the European Union and co-financed by the ERDF, European Regional Development Fund.
